Kano state Government says training and retraining of local government officials would continue to receive special attention for the overall interest of the residents across the 44 local government areas of the state.

The state Deputy Governor, Comrade Aminu Abdussalam disclosed this at a two day workshop organized by the state ministry for Local Government and Chieftaincy Affairs on operational guidelines for Kano state Local Government Interim management officers and other key players in kaduna.

Declaring the workshop opened the Deputy Governor said the participants were carefully selected from various local government areas of the state based on confidence the government has on them that at the end of the exercise their productivity would be improved.

Aminu Abdussalam noted that the state government under their watch would continue to remain committed on the task of training and retraining of critical stakeholders with a view to achieve sustainable development especially at the grassroots.

While commending organizers for their well packaged exercise, the Deputy Governor emphasized the need for harmonious working relationship within the interim management committee members for the overall interest of their respective areas.

Earlier in an address, the Permanent Secretary of State ministry for Local Government and Chieftaincy Affairs Ibrahim Muhammad Kabara commended the state government for approving and financing the programme.

Ibrahim Muhammad kabara further enjoined participants to pay attention on what will be thought throughout the session and ensure that lessons learned were cascaded to grassroots.

In a paper titled the Importance of Cordial Working Relationship and Synergies between the Local Government Councils MDAs,CBOs and NGOs towards the implementation of 2024 ministry for Local Government operational guidelines presented by Muhammad Maharaz Karaye reiterated the importance of synergy between the various departments in the local government.

Flood has destroyed over 5, 300 houses in six Local Government Areas of Kano State.

BY AHMED SABO GANO
12 August, 2012

The Executive Secretary of the State Emergency Relief and Rehabilitation Agency (SERERA), Alhaji Aliyu Bashir disclosed this in an interview with the Newsmen in Kano on Monday.
He said the affected local government areas include Bebeji, Dawakin Kudu, Kiru, Shanono, Bagwai and Garun-Malam.
“In Dawakin Kudu alone more than 2, 300 houses were affected, while more than 600 houses in each of the remaining five areas were destroyed by the flood,” he said.
Bashir said the officials of the agency had visited all the affected areas with a view to assessing the damage cause by the disaster.
“At the moment we are compiling a comprehensive report on the disaster for onward submission to the Federal and state governments for necessary assistance to the victims,” he said.
The Executive Secretary said that the state government would come to the aid of the victims as an interim measure as soon as the agency submit its report
If you recalls last week three persons lost their lives while food and cash crops worth millions of Naira were washed away after a heavy down pour at Hayin Gwarmai village in Bebeji Local Government Area of the state.
Recall that on Saturday, the National Emergency Management Agency (NEMA) also advised communities along the River Niger to evacuate immediately to safer ground.
The agency warned in a statement warned that flooding might occur at any moment following intense rainfall and rises in water level.
The Director-General of the agency, Malam Muhammad Sani-Sidi, who gave the advice in the statement, said the agency had received alerts of the imminent flooding.
